Can a JD 850 run a 6 ft. bush hog? Thanks
 
   / JD 850 and bush hog #2  
Yes, but may just have to go slower in tall, thick stuff. Also may have to have some additional counter weight on the front end if lifting with 3 ph.
 
   / JD 850 and bush hog #3  
I wouldn't.
I owned an 850, and if I remember right it was only 25/26 HP (22 PTO HP)
Mine would struggle in thick, deep grass with a 5' cutter. It handled a 6' belly mower fine.
 
   / JD 850 and bush hog #5  
If it doesn’t have a loader you’ll probably want some suitcase weights on the front with either a 5’ or 6’ although the light front end does make it steer easy if it doesn’t have power steering.
